FIDE Freestyle Chess World Championship 2026

The International Chess Federation (FIDE) and Freestyle Chess Operations GmbH will stage the first official FIDE Freestyle Chess World Championship in Weissenhaus, Germany, on 13–15 February 2026. It’s the first time the title has been awarded under a joint framework between FIDE and a private organiser.

A Women’s Exhibition Match will run in parallel, ahead of the newly created FIDE Women’s Freestyle Chess Championship planned for late 2026.

The event will open with a rapid round-robin stage on 13 February, followed by knockout matches on 14 February and the final, which will be held on 15 February. The total prize fund is U.S. $300,000, with $100,000 awarded to the FIDE Freestyle Chess World Champion.
